WebNormal pediatric bone xray. This is a repository of radiograph examples (X-rays) of the pediatric (children) skeleton by age, from birth to 15 years. Ages are approximate (generally, at most +/- 1-2 months, but mostly within + / – 15 days – unless stated otherwise). Male and female subjects are intermixed. The MR imaging appearance of the pediatric ankle reflects the dynamic process of skeletal growth and maturation.
